The 30KPA258A-HR is a high-reliability transient voltage suppressor (TVS) diode designed to protect sensitive electronic equipment from voltage transients induced by lightning and other transient voltage events. The 30KPA258A-HR TVS diode has an axial leaded package with two leads. The pin configuration is as follows: - Pin 1: Anode - Pin 2: Cathode
The 30KPA258A-HR operates by diverting excessive transient current away from sensitive electronic circuits when a voltage transient occurs. It achieves this by rapidly switching into a low impedance state, effectively clamping the transient voltage to a safe level.
The 30KPA258A-HR is commonly used in the following applications: - Telecommunication equipment - Industrial control systems - Power supplies - Automotive electronics - Medical devices
